Advertisement
Guest User

Untitled

a guest
Apr 1st, 2017
67
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.20 KB | None | 0 0
  1. var uploadurl = "ftp://adressserver";
  2. var uploadfilename = fileId.FileName;
  3. var username = "user";
  4. var password = "password";
  5. Stream streamObj = fileId.InputStream;
  6. byte[] buffer = new byte[fileId.ContentLength];
  7. streamObj.Read(buffer, 0, buffer.Length);
  8. streamObj.Close();
  9. streamObj = null;
  10. ftpurl = String.Format("{0}/site1/Content/CVS/{1}/{2}", uploadurl, user.activationCode, user.activationCode + Path.GetExtension(fileId.FileName));
  11. var requestObj = FtpWebRequest.Create(ftpurl) as FtpWebRequest;
  12. requestObj.Method = WebRequestMethods.Ftp.UploadFile;
  13. requestObj.Credentials = new NetworkCredential(username.Normalize(), password.Normalize());
  14. Stream requestStream = requestObj.GetRequestStream();
  15. requestStream.Write(buffer, 0, buffer.Length);
  16. requestStream.Flush();
  17. requestStream.Close();
  18. requestObj = null;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ement